Popup Cantonese — Basic: Critical Verbs #2

from Popup Cantonese

學 to learn我學廣東話 I learn Cantonese 緊 suffix for the present progressive tense我學緊廣東話 I'm learning Cantonese你係唔係學緊廣東話? Are you learning Cantonese? 講 to speak, to say我講廣東話 I speak Cantonese我學緊講廣東話 I'm learning to speak Cantonese識 to know 我唔識講廣東話 I don't (know how to) speak Cantonese我識講廣東話 I (know how to) speak Cantonese你識唔識講英文? Do you (know how to) speak English?聽 to listen 我聽唔明 I don't understand 我聽得明 I understand 你聽唔聽得明? Do you understand? 明唔明? Do you understand? (casual) 你可以講廣東話,我聽得明 You can speak Cantonese. I understand.你可以講廣東話,我學緊 You can speak Cantonese. I'm learning it.唔該,唔好講廣東話,我聽唔明 Please don't speak Cantonese. I don't understand.
